The wealth of thermal and mineral waters

In Slovenia, you’ll be hard pressed to find as many sources of healthy thermal and mineral waters as you will in Pomurje. From black thermal and mineral water and paraffin water to CO₂-rich mineral water – all of these water types help us in their own way on our journey to well-being. Explore the world of spas in Pomurje, each of which will provide you with beneficial treatments for your body and soul.

Black water, buckwheat, and aquafun at the Terme 3000 Spa

The story of the Terme 3000 Spa is most marked by black thermal and mineral water and buckwheat. The chemical composition of the ‘black gold’ of Moravske Toplice has a positive effect on alleviating medical issues, and it is also used with much success for wellness services. The story of buckwheat, which has been cultivated in the fields of Pomurje for centuries, is present in wellness services as well as in glamping accommodation. Have unforgettable aquafun at the largest water park in Pomurje with the Aqualoop water slide, known for its acceleration that is not for the faint-hearted – this makes it one of the fastest water slides in Europe.

Three hearts beat in Radenci

Although most Slovenians know it as a legendary alcohol-free fizzy drink, which mixes well with other drinks, the natural mineral water from Radenci also has special power when it comes to your health. Try its therapeutic effects in baths or through a drinking treatment; when frozen, it opens pores and revitalises the body before you enter a sauna. May your heart be glad when you feel the therapeutic bubbles of the naturally present CO₂.

Paraffin treatments at the Terme Lendava Spa

Discover the positive effects of paraffin thermal water, which is the common thread of the programmes offered at the Terme Lendava Spa. Unique water with a distinctive green colour that comes from the the naturally present paraffin is beneficial for the well-being of elderly visitors, as it has a therapeutic effect on age-related afflictions. Paraffin water also plays an important role in wellness – try a paraffin bath and experience wellness with a local twist.

Sunshine at the Bioterme Mala Nedelja Spa

Take a holiday in the nature of the Prlekija region at the Bioterme Mala Nedelja Spa. Enjoy some time in saunas and baths, where you’ll be served selected local specialities, such as canapés with the typical Prlekija tünka (meat from the lard barrel). You can make your thermal experience even better by staying in the Sun Valley – in glamping villas or tents. This spa is also committed to green mentality – the hotel is one of the recipients of the Slovenia Green label.
